To commemorate the death of his beloved grandmother, Kojak created Reverence, a collection that revives her memory in the most vibrant way possible. Last autumn, Kojak revealed the ready-to-wear designs for the SS20 collection. He used eccentric fabrics and embroidery that were all inspired by surrounding elements in his upbringing. 

This week, the young designer started sharing snippets of the haute couture garments, and only last night did he unveil a rather uncanny, yet emotional, promotional video. Unlike the ready-to-wear collection, this one was quite dramatic. Set in his grandma’s humble apartment, the video showed people mourning. As much as this kind of expressive art is not for everyone, Kojak, as usual, didn’t fail to impress us with his powerful, emotional copy.
